数字拼图游戏C#控制台练习项目
数字拼图游戏的控制台实现,挺适合刚入门 C#的你练手。整体逻辑不复杂,就是通过输入 U
L
R
D
控制数字 0 的移动,目标是把数字排列成 012345678
。虽然作者说自己刚学 C#时写的,代码有点乱,但思路还挺清晰的,蛮有参考价值。
操作方式也简单,不用图形界面,纯控制台输入,写起来效率高、调试也快。对于熟悉控制台应用开发或者想学会控制台交互逻辑的同学,这种项目真的比较合适,重点是——容易上手还能学点思维逻辑。
哦对了,代码结构虽然简单,但你可以顺便练练怎么拆功能模块,怎么输入判断,甚至可以扩展一下,比如加个步数统计、或者自动求解算法什么的,玩法就丰富多了。
顺手贴几个相关资源,你可以参考下:
- C#控制台小游戏:和这个拼图游戏风格类似
- C++控制台版本 ColorLinez 游戏实现:想横向对比的可以看看
- C# Socket 示例:控制台与 winform 演示:后期想进阶的可以瞅瞅这个
如果你刚入门 C#、喜欢自己动手写点小程序,那这个项目挺适合拿来练练手。
32.79KB
文件大小:
评论区